BIOGRAPHY

Qualification and Experience

Dr. N Subramanian is an experienced urologist in the Delhi-NCR region. He has more than 30 years of clinical experience. Dr. Subramanian is currently practicing at Indraprastha Apollo Hospitals, New Delhi as a Consultant Urologist. He completed his MBBS from the University of Delhi in 1979. Later, in 1983, he completed his MS in General Surgery from the University of Delhi. He was awarded fellowship from the Fellow of Royal College of Surgeons Glasgow and a fellowship from the Fellow of Royal College of Surgeons Edinburg. He has also completed a Diploma in Urology from the UK. Dr. Subramanian is also the Fellow of the international medical sciences academy.

What are the tests required before and during consultation for a Urosurgeon?

Here is a comprehensive list of the tests that can be needed prior to and during a Urosurgeon consultation.:

  • Retrograde Pyelogram
  • Urine Test
  • Blood Test
  • Cystoscopy
  • CT-Urogram
  • Prostate-Specific Antigen (PSA) Blood Test
  • Digital Rectal Exam

When the patient has been agonizing over a urogenital condition, the doctor usually recommends tests related to the issue at hand, kidney tests surface more often than not among them. The surgeons can, after due consideration advise you to get a kidney or prostate biopsy if cancer is to be ruled out or confirmed regards abnormal growth in kidney or prostate. As per the emergent situation, the doctor can also advise you to get Kidney Ultrasound, Prostate/Rectal Ultrasound.
